Things to do recommended for couples

Looking for a romantic getaway in Suffolk? Enjoy the enchanting sounds at Snape Maltings, explore the thrills of water sports at Alton Water, or take to the skies with UK Parachuting for an unforgettable adventure. These experiences are perfect for couples seeking memories together.

Things to do recommended for families

Explore Suffolk with your family at High Lodge Visitor Centre for relaxation, enjoy arcade fun at Suffolk Leisure Park, and unwind in the serene Orwell Country Park. Each spot offers a unique family-friendly vibe, perfect for making lasting memories together.

Things to do recommended for groups

Enjoy a round of golf at Aldeburgh Golf Club or Felixstowe Ferry Golf Club, both offering stunning outdoor settings. For a cultural evening, catch a show at the Ipswich Regent Theatre, perfect for entertainment with mates or family.

  • Ipswich: Nestled in the heart of Suffolk, Ipswich is a vibrant city that offers a delightful blend of outdoor activities and cultural experiences. Visitors can enjoy a variety of attractions, including theatres showcasing local talent and expansive recreational areas perfect for family outings. Notable landmarks include the historic buildings that reflect the city’s rich past, alongside the iconic stadium that hosts exciting motor racing events. Ipswich’s accessible transport links make it easy to explore its charming streets and enjoy the local dining scene, ensuring a memorable visit for all.
  • Bury St Edmunds: This picturesque city is known for its stunning architecture and lush parks, making it a favourite for families and culture enthusiasts alike. Bury St Edmunds is home to theatres offering diverse performances and recreational areas that invite outdoor fun. Visitors can marvel at the historical sites and buildings that narrate the city's storied history. A highlight of the area is the vibrant local market, where you can find delightful artisan products. The city’s convenient transport options allow easy access to its many attractions, promising an enriching travel experience.
  • Woodbridge: Woodbridge is a charming destination for those seeking adventure and stunning scenery. Located along the picturesque River Deben, this city offers an array of outdoor activities, including scenic walks and golf at nearby courses. The local beaches and national parks provide perfect spots for relaxation and exploration, while nature reserves are ideal for wildlife enthusiasts. With a welcoming atmosphere and rich history, Woodbridge invites visitors to enjoy its theatres and the beautiful natural landscape, making it a perfect getaway for adventure seekers and nature lovers.
